Contact your GP or healthcare provider if: Hot flushes are severe, persistent, or significantly impacting your daily activities and quality of life You experience hot flushes accompanied by other concerning symptoms such as chest pain, palpitations, shortness of breath, dizziness, or fainting You notice unexplained weight loss (beyond what is expected with Mounjaro), night sweats, fever, or fatigue, which could indicate an underlying medical condition Hot flushes are associated with signs of hypoglycaemia such as tremor, confusion, sweating, or hungertreat low blood glucose immediately with fast-acting carbohydrate (e.g., glucose tablets, fruit juice), recheck your levels after 15 minutes, and seek help if symptoms don't improve You develop new or worsening symptoms that you believe may be related to your medication You experience severe, persistent abdominal pain (with or without vomiting), which could indicate pancreatitis You develop symptoms of gallbladder disease such as pain in the upper right abdomen, fever, or jaundice Call 999 immediately if you experience severe chest pain, signs of a heart attack or stroke, or severe breathlessness
